Automatic1111 change model directory Edit2: Hmm there are also some 'ControlNet' settings in vlad (it's not in the 'System Paths' area) Is it possible to place my models into multiple different directories and have the webui gather from all of them together? Due to the limit of available storage, I want to keep my most frequently used models locally, on my SSD for fast loading, and the less frequent on my NAS, but I don't want to reload the entire thing with different arguments every time I switch, and sometimes I want to also works with models too --ckpt-dir "D:\Models" (change the folder path to point at wherever folders you want) with so many LORAs being released daily on civitai, the space used on SSD can add up quickly so can save some space on your main SSD by putting the models and LORAs on a storage HDD or whatever However,it has a rather annoying quirk that all external model dependencies (i. Custom scripts will appear in the lower-left dropdown menu on the txt2img and img2img tabs after being installed. You signed in with another tab or window. This is exactly how you install models. The solution I used at first was to change my model directory location settings. They all must be square. Find out how to change the directory for ckpt-dir, outdir and listen arguments in webui-user. bat for each SD Automatic1111 instance point to models directory for the models I want to store centrally. ckpt uses the model a. py. I see some models do not have ckpt files. bat in forge folder and entered my automatic1111 local url to "set A1111_HOME =", then I saved and opened webui-user. Controlnet, rembg), as every extension that has to pull a 2-4GB model dependency saves it in some jungles of Appdata. “AI” is my main folder where all the instances of Automatic1111, models and outputs sit. After selecting make sure to Apply Settings and then restart whole Several popular Stable Diffusion applications provide built-in options for external model referencing: 1. LoRA models are small Stable Diffusion models that apply tiny changes to standard checkpoint models. Then each webui-user. I don't think that even required a meeting, it was just common sense. ; The installer creates a python virtual Dataset directory: directory with images for training. They typically are the A symlink will look and act just like a real folder with all of the files in it, and to your programs it will seem like the files are in that location. Rename it to "BPModel. In Convert to ONNX tab, press Convert Unet to For everyone having multiple OS you always have to copy your model files. Installation. yaml file within the ComfyUI directory. To run, you must have all these flags enabled: --use-cpu all --precision full --no-half --skip-torch-cuda-test Though this is a Yes until I add an option to set your a1111 directory and have it auto load models/etc from there you can use symlinks, they will work. installations with symlinks to the models / extensions of the first installation? Or is it easy to put the models and/or extensions "outside" of the base automatic1111 folder, and config each installation with the path to models? Thanks! Lora, LyCORIS, embedding, and hypernetwork models are small files that modify a checkpoint model. Example: set VENV_DIR=C:\run\var\run will create venv in the C:\run\var\run directory. Go to a TensorRT tab that appears if the extension loads properly. Thanks to Dreambooth I have now about 100GB of model files which I have to copy to every OS. you can specify a models folder by adding --ckpt-dir "D:\path\to\models" to COMMANDLINE_ARGS= in webiu-user. If you have 8gb RAM, consider making an 8gb page file/swap file, or use the --lowram option (if you have more gpu vram than ram). cache\huggingface\transformers, and takes roughly Perhaps something like replacing model directories of 2nd 3rd etc. bat. Log directory: sample images and copies of partially trained embeddings will be written to this directory. They can be used to achieve different styles. You signed out in another tab or window. Again, find them on Civitai or Huggingface. bat The webui didn't open Someone please help me, how do I use forge with my models Tried that still don't find my models, lora etc that is why I tried changing them all. ckpt instead of model. Not all models from the database are supported. I've got a lot to learn but am excited that so much more control is possible with it. It is very slow and there is no fp16 implementation. Barbarian style. Configuring Models Location for ComfyUI. safetensors" as you said, then add a file "BPModel. But the files are actually stored in a different location (which you can still navigate to or refer to like normal) and if Want to understand Stable Diffusion? Want to use Automatic1111? What even IS automatic??? No worries, we're here to help! In this explainer series we'll be to keep everything organized, move to embeddings folder inside the models folder I know there is --embeddings-dir to define a custom folder, but I think is better to new user put it by default inside models folder, so in case of backup or resotre, can keep models, vae, hypernetworks, embedding, etc. \stable-diffusion-webui\models\Stable-diffusion This is correct. Slect the model you want to optimize and make a picture with it, including needed loras and hypernetworks. Reload to refresh your session. Also, I was asking about the reason behind the change. You can leave your most frequently used models where it is now on the I am running out of room on my C: drive and need to move all of my models from the \stable-diffusion-webui\models folder to a different drive. Love the future state this steps towards of being able to change models midgeneration. Checkpoint merger. Is there any way to change the def Automatic1111 WebUI has command line arguments that you can set within the webui-user. CSV has: Source Path Destination Folder Name Software (usage comments I downloaded the single zip folder and ran update. I've been hoping for this feature/option for a while set COMMANDLINE_ARGS= --ckpt-dir "D:\models" AUTOMATIC1111 will always look in both locations for models. It would be nice to have an option where we can set a custom directory for model. If your main install is Comfy and you are setting up A1111, you need to link each one inside your set COMMANDLINE_ARGS=--ckpt whatevermodelhere. They are usually 10 to 100 times smaller than checkpoint you will find instructions to use LoRA model in AUTOMATIC1111 Stable Diffusion GUI. from HuggingFace) are downloaded and by default stored on C:\Users<Username>\Appdata. py is ran with Example: set COMMANDLINE_ARGS=--ckpt a. This is exacerbated with extensions (i. ckpt to whatever ckpt you want, so you have separate starting files for each model you have. safetensors [f87dabceff]". You switched accounts on another tab or window. All my downloaded models are in ComfyUI folder and I dont want to copy those models to Fooocus folder again since I dont have sufficient storage. bat (Windows) or webui-user. Prompt template file: text file with prompts, one per line, for training the model on. Below are some notable custom scripts created by Web UI users: When installing a model , what I do is download the ckpt file only and put it under . A file will be loaded as model if it has . Impossible to change models in WebUI Steps To install custom scripts, place them into the scripts directory and click the Reload custom script button at the bottom in the settings tab. The ComfyUI code will search subfolders and follow symlinks so you can create a link to your model folder inside the models/checkpoints/ folder for example and it will work. txt", as a simple text file (eg made in Notepad) and put info you want like Switching models too slow in Automatic1111? Use SafeTensors to speed it up Resource | Update I would also recommend the script from @Tumppi066 which lists and converts models from sub-directories as well as working directory. All 2x models are most likely not Sharing checkpoint, lora, controlnet, upscaler, and all models between ComfyUI and Automatic1111 (what's the best way?) Hi All, I've just started playing with ComfyUI and really dig it. yaml and ComfyUI will load it #config for a1111 ui # I want to change the default models location in Fooocus. ckpt Then we could also save all models on a NAS and everyone in the Network could use the models. bat then run. Open the extra_model_paths. Grab models from the Model Database. I make very specific Is there an existing issue for this? I have searched the existing issues and checked the recent builds/commits What happened? A lot of errors on startup. Model/Checkpoint CKPT Directory. ; #Rename this to extra_model_paths. You can use this GUI on Windows, Mac, I put some of the files in the SD model folder to see if As a Windows user I just drag and drop models from the InvokeAI models folder to the Automatic models folder when I want to switch. Set specific paths using the webui-user. Is it possible to change the place on your hard drive where transformers are stored? right now it is in C:\Users\(username)\. bat (or webui-user. If I download the bp_mk5. sh on Linux/Mac) file where you can specify the path to your models. sh (Linux/Mac) files Just paste your A1111 directory and it will link all your checkpoints, Loras, ESRGAN, VAE, etc. py in the extensions-builtin\sd-webui-controlnet folder it's looking for a 'models' folder inside the global_state. safetensors model to my model directory and start Automatic1111, the dropdown menu where you select the model will show "bp_mk5. This is where I save all my models Both automatic1111 and ComfyUI pick the models from here using symlinks / softlinks. sh ComfyUI built in From inside the models folder, you would make a link to fx M:\models like this: mklink /D M-Drive M:\models You will then see a directory inside the models directory named M-Drive and clicking it takes you to the drive and directory Running with only your CPU is possible, but not recommended. bat, onle realisticvision was available. This can be done in A1111 easily from the 'Paths for Saving' tab in settings, though I remember Several popular Stable Diffusion applications provide built-in options for external model referencing: 1. script_dir - in theory, you can change that, but you'll be fighting GIT updates forever more. After some digging I found that I should edit the webui-user. Any ideas? Learn how to manage your models, outputs and access SD Automatic1111 from another computer or remotely. To use ESRGAN models, put them into ESRGAN directory in the same location as webui. e. Example: set VENV_DIR=-runs the program using the system's python; set COMMANDLINE_ARGS setting the command line arguments webui. pth extension. bat and add --ckpt-dir <folder location> this will always point If you take a look at controlnet. Adds a tab to the webui that allows the user to automatically extract keyframes from video, and manually extract 512x512 crops of those frames for use in model training. Would be great if we could choose an alternate from within the UI. ckpt It's possible to use ESRGAN models on the Extras tab, as well as in SD upscale. Automatic1111 WebUI. How can I install those? For example, jcplus/waifu-diffusion Waifu diffusion has a ckpt model which you can find here. I just left it all in the A1111 folder structure and set the paths in The program needs 16gb of regular RAM to run smoothly. description. Install AUTOMATIC1111's Stable Diffusion Webui; Install ffmpeg for your operating system; Clone this repository into the extensions folder inside the webui. Proposed workflow Yes, I know I can do that, but it is more convenient to modify these settings in the UI and persist the change for subsequent runs instead of modifying a batch file, which by the way prevents updating the repo unless the changes are stashed. When ComfyUI came out, the developer knew that many people had Automatic1111 already, so the install instructions included how to share the same directory of models. Anyone know what file in which settings i Basically you can move all your models to a folder on your HDD with more space, right click each one and "Pick Link Source", then right click in your webUI\models\Stable-Diffusion folder and I don't want to have to change my destination folder in settings ever time I run a large rendeirng project. Modify your webui-user. mou fuowqv jklf taie rlaxcdz wwow rrjbbr ickt geu yawhugn